Do Serbian Citizens Need a Visa for Cyprus?

Serbian citizens do not need a visa for their travels to Cyprus. In other words, those holding a Serbian passport can visit Cyprus for up to 90 days without a visa.

First of all, you need to pay attention to some basic conditions to enter Cyprus. Serbian citizens must possess a biometric passport that is valid for at least three months for their travels to Cyprus. This way, you can enter the country and stay for up to 90 days. However, there are some important points to consider when entering Cyprus.

Things to Consider When Entering Cyprus

It is important to pay attention to the following points when entering Cyprus:

  • Your passport must be valid for at least three months.
  • When entering the country, you may be required to show your return ticket and accommodation reservations.
  • During your travel to Cyprus, you must pass through legal border crossings. Illegal border crossings may lead to legal issues.

Customs Rules

It is important to comply with customs rules when entering Cyprus. Remember that certain products may be imported in limited quantities upon entry to Cyprus. Below are some important customs rules to consider when entering Cyprus:

  • There is a specific limit for food and beverages.
  • There are also restrictions on alcohol and tobacco products. You may need to pay customs duties for products exceeding certain quantities.
  • It is prohibited to bring illegal substances into the country.

Duration of Stay in Cyprus and Extension Options

Serbian citizens can stay in Cyprus for a total of 90 days. If you plan to stay longer in Cyprus, you can apply for a temporary residence permit. This permit is usually valid for one year and can be renewed each year. Additionally, you can also apply for a permanent residence permit for long-term stay in Cyprus.

Transportation Options to Cyprus

There are various options for transportation to Cyprus. The most common methods of transportation include flights and ferry services. You can generally use Larnaca or Paphos airports to travel to Cyprus. The flight duration from Serbia to Cyprus is approximately 2-3 hours. Traveling by plane is the fastest and most comfortable method.

Upon arriving at the airport, you can consider taxi or bus options to reach the city center. While traveling within Cyprus, public transport, taxis, or car rental options are available.
